Originally posted by : p.sainath | ||
sir, Thanks for ur motivation. I need your help. I am going to write my PCC in this may but i got only one month leave for both the group . Till noe i am not that much prepared in any subject . can u tell me how i can plan and manage next one month . Please |
Sainath, i would suggest u to concentrat on one group initially.. Because, we are humans and not super humans., so if u want to utilise this month wisely, then concentrat on one group initially, then and then only shift to other group if time permits...
Students do make this mistake that whatever subjects they like, they start with them, they dont realise that their own disliked subjects will disturb them at the end... So, dont do one subject from one group and other from two and so on,,... Go with one group preparation first, do it thoroughly and then only shift to other group...
